Eight members of the Dallas Mavericks traveled to take on the Milwaukee Bucks on Wednesday night, as nine players were out with an injury, including Anthony Davis, Kyrie Irving, P.J. Washington, and more. Against an MVP candidate like Giannis Antetokounmpo and a perennial All-Star like Damian Lillard, the Mavs faced a massive uphill battle.

The Mavericks will be shorthanded for Wednesday’s rematch against the Bucks and could play with as few as eight players: Spencer Dinwiddie, Max Christie, Klay Thompson, Kessler Edwards, Dwight Powell, Naji Marshall, Olivier-Maxence Prosper, and Brandon Williams.
